title: UCD90320 power sequencer
maintainers:
- Jim Wright <wrightj@linux.vnet.ibm.com>
description: |
The UCD90320 is a 32-rail PMBus/I2C addressable power-supply sequencer and
monitor. The 24 integrated ADC channels (AMONx) monitor the power supply
voltage, current, and temperature. Of the 84 GPIO pins, 8 can be used as
digital monitors (DMONx), 32 to enable the power supply (ENx), 24 for
margining (MARx), 16 for logical GPO, and 32 GPIs for cascading, and system
function.
